RE-IMAGINING EVENTS TODAY. DESIGN, ARCHITECTURE AND PLACE

MA Thesis, Creative and Cultural Entrepreneurship. Goldsmith College, University of London. 2012

In 'Re-imagining events. Design Architecture and place' I'm exploring how place making improves an event's impact on a city and the communities within it. I'm interested in producing outcomes that last beyond the temporary experience of the event and innovating the methodologies behind events looking at user-centered branding methods, thinking behind design, and architecture practices.
